Los Blancos Strong but Vinicius Junior Tensions Escalate – Key Spanish Derby Takeaways
It was almost a flawless day for the Madrid side, as they defeated their arch-rivals two goals to one in the famous derby to extend their advantage at the top of the domestic championship with a five-point cushion.
Bellingham got his first goal in the league and key pass this campaign following a challenging few months coming back from surgery on his shoulder.
Mbappe maintained his deadly form in front of goal, while Alonso's tactics in his inaugural Clasico on the sidelines worked perfectly.
But then the issue surrounding Vinicius reared its head another time.
Unhappy with his substitution, the Brazilian winger ranted while walking directly past Xabi Alonso before headed to the dressing room, before coming back to the bench later.
Manager's Approach Gets Success for Bellingham
In his first derby, Alonso did well, especially since the majority of Real's recent coaches were defeated in their first La Liga meeting against Barcelona.
Following the laissez-faire style from the previous coach fell short last season, Alonso's positional game-model yielded its first major result.
An expert commented, “He got it spot on. Real Madrid performed excellently, and Barcelona struggled because of the home team's approach.”
When not in possession, they pushed up consistently, and if they were beaten, they retreated in a structured manner, all players including Vinicius.”
Their defensive setup in two layers separated by five to 10 metres. Barca struggled to penetrate.”
The new system seems positive for Jude, as he last season had been tasked to carry the midfield in midfield and beyond.
In the lineup the 22-year-old played on the right, but in practice he was allowed to move centrally and link with Mbappe or get into scoring positions.
Balague added, “By using Camavinga in the center, you get increased movement and additional options to close down the channels.”
This led to them to put Jude on the right-hand side. Undoubtedly he was instructed to keep an eye on the runs of Mbappe in possession and found openings, and he found him on several occasions.”
He was told to enter the area and be around the outskirts of the area, where he is very dangerous. He also came inside to block central spaces and make Barca's task tough.”
Conflict Issues Laid Bare
There's no doubting that the fans adore Vinicius, his name was chanted multiple times by an enthusiastic Bernabeu crowd.
However multiple numerous stories in recent months that the club could entertain selling him if the right offer was made.
Vinicius will have a year left on his contract come the end of the season, yet negotiations for an extension have not progressed.
His response after coming off in the second half spoke of issues. After the full-time whistle, teammates intervened as he attempted to confront Lamine Yamal.
Balague said, Many will criticize him and justifiably, since it displayed disrespect for the substitute who came on for him.”
However, from a young age, his life has been in a challenging environment, and he feels that he faces opposition.”
This mindset is difficult to shake, especially when you feel near the best player, but the team redirects attention to Mbappe as the main man.”
Recently he believes that the club isn't protecting him. Rumors indicate, potentially club-sourced, or not denied by the club, that they might accept if someone paid a quarter-billion euros for him and let him go.”
He is aware of this, so when he was taken off – justifiably, as he ceased tracking back as he should – in his mind he says ‘why me, why me again?.”
It may be challenging to build a bridge among the parties and Vinicius at the moment.”
Their System “Crumbles”
After winning all four of previous campaign's derbies, Sunday's performance highlighted Barca's shaky start to the campaign.
Fitness issues have left without Hansi Flick of important stars such as Raphinha, Lewandowski and Olmo, and his system isn't working without them.
The expert stated, The squad seems is a little bit less sharp when not in possession, not as eager to regain possession, softer to reclaim the ball.”
They are more vulnerable to break them down. Should the defense is not organized, as it wasn't the first goal because Alejandro Balde failed to step up, the midfield doesn't assist by the midfield and forwards failing to press opponents in possession adequately.”
Lamine Yamal, the main threat in previous meetings, was kept largely in check.
